What are the responsibilities and job description for the Defense Senior Test / Data Engineer position at CIRCOR International, Inc.?

The Test /Data Engineer is the central point for engineering activity through the design and manufacture of screw pumps made to customer or internal specifications. In the defense organization, the Test /Data engineer is presented with unique operational requirements which ultimately ensure that US service men and women return from duty safely. This is accomplished by leveraging your technical skills to meet the technical challenges presented by our customers and their unique applications.

As a Test /Data Engineer, you will collaborate with internal customers, sales teams, program manager, Quality, and manufacturing team members. You will efficiently utilize computer-aided engineering (CAE) systems, material requirements planning (MRP) systems, Engineering standards, and other analysis tools to determine appropriate testing methods, provide data trends for pump performance, and ultimately be able to develop predictive tools for pump performance based on manufacturing variability. You will also work closely with pump testing personnel, quality engineers, and design engineers to assess factory acceptance testing data, develop trends for similar pump types, and make data driven decisions on process improvements.

Principal Activities

  • Working on collection and databasing test data
  • Creating custom viewers to analyze and interpret data
  • Automate plots for report generation
  • Create a linear regression model in excel to predict pump performance based on measurements.
  • Generate test report for customer and document non-conformances
  • Help QC log important measurement for customer reporting and make it easily accessible for future needs.
  • Work in a multi-disciplinary team supporting the design, manufacturing, and testing of pumps
  • Collect, organize, and interpret Coordinate Measurement Machine (CMM) and test data through visualizations leveraging ‘dashboards’ for stakeholders to use.
  • Identify patterns and trends to make strategic decisions regarding manufacturing and test data
  • Develop and maintain data architectures using historical data as well as recommendations for new/future data collection and organization
  • Improve and automate tasks to ensure consistent quality and improve processing time
  • Generate Reports with data visualization for internal and external customers
  • Supports the development of Engineering standards, design specifications, analysis methods, design verification and product validation methods, development plans and structures necessary for translating engineering knowledge into new product designs
  • Initiates and contributes to the creation of installation and operation instructions, care and maintenance instructions, assembly, visual aids and other customer facing documentation.
  • Looks for ways to improve robustness of designs to reduce lead times and/or extend service life of units.
  • Strives to grow their technical expertise in the understanding and application of new methods, technological developments, advanced concepts, principles, and methods, as assigned. When needed develops or improves analysis methods, tools and programs.
  • Interprets, organizes, executes and coordinates the timely completion of assignments.
  • Performs Pre- and Post-sale customer support as required.
  • Support stream lining of Engineering Calculations and reporting.

Requirements

CANDIDATE REQUIREMENTS

Knowledge Skills & Abilities

  • Understands drawing tolerance stack-ups and drives the use and application of Geometric Dimensioning and Tolerancing (GD&T)
  • Working knowledge of Solid Edge, Solid Works, or equivalent
  • Working knowledge of IFS (MRP/ERP system) or equivalent.
  • Ability to work on cross-functional teams in the context of complex technical projects.
  • Ability to serve as a project or team leader when required by the task or situation, while modelling appropriate positive influence and consensus building skills.
  • Ability to create and present design, testing and other technical reports.
  • Working knowledge of Lean as applied to both Engineering and Manufacturing processes including Six Sigma, Kaizen, DFMEA, PPAP, VA/VE PFMEA
  • Knowledge of foundry, machine shop and fabrication practices
  • Ability to program with in MS Office tools and or stand alone code is desirable.
  • Programming Experience (Python, Matlab, or similar)
  • MS products (Expert in Excel)
  • Statistical Analysis
  • Ability to travel (10% Domestic & International).

Education & Experience

  • BS in Mechanical Engineering, .
  • 1-5 years of Engineering experience on industrial equipment
  • Data Science experience is desired.

Additional Criteria For Senior Engineer

  • Ability to create and manage large and complex databases through SQL or similar means.
  • Demonstrated ability to work on complex/technical projects
  • Demonstrated ability to develop innovative solutions to problems as an individual and as part of a team
